Wizz Air Forecasts Profit Surge Driven by Record Passenger Demand
Wizz Air expects its pre-tax profits to rise significantly in the coming year, forecasting a range between €500m and €600m. This optimistic outlook is fueled by continued strong passenger demand, which helped the airline carry a record 62 million people last year. The projection is a substantial increase from the €350m to €370m profit estimated for the year just ended. This financial strength comes despite ongoing operational challenges, including the grounding of part of its fleet due to Pratt & Whitney engine inspections, for which the airline is being compensated.
